Private Banking Manager jobs in Abilene, TX

Private Banking Manager manages a team of private banking officers who are responsible for individuals with high net-worth. Oversees and monitors the private banking officers' deposit and loan volume and ensures policies and procedures are met. Being a Private Banking Manager ensures that existing client relationships are sustained and nurtured. Acts as an advisor for complex credit decisions. Additionally, Private Banking Manager mentors and trains team.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a director. The Private Banking Manager typically manages through subordinate managers and professionals in larger groups of moderate complexity. Provides input to strategic decisions that affect the functional area of responsibility. May give input into developing the budget. To be a Private Banking Manager typically requires 3+ years of managerial experience. Capable of resolving escalated issues arising from operations and requiring coordination with other departments.     POSITION PURPOSE
    Responsible for directing and administering the operational efforts of the banking center. Ensures that established policies and procedures are followed. Oversees provision of a full range of services to customers and prospective customers. Ensures that customers are promptly and professionally served. Trains, directs, and supervises lobby and teller staff. Ensures banking center transactions, expenses, and profitability are in line with Bank standards.


    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S AND BASIC DUTIES

    Assumes responsibility for the effective and efficient performance of banking center operations.

    • Supervises work scheduling and workflow of daily routine operations.
    • Ensures banking center security by ensuring all security procedures are followed by associates.
    • Ensures that operations are conducted in accordance with established Bank policies and with legal and regulatory requirements.
    • Ensures weekly logs are completed correctly.
    • Insures monthly and quarterly audit requirements are met.
    • Supervises and assists with customer service functions.  Assists in New Accounts and on Teller line as needed.
    • Cross-sells Bank services.
    • Implement changes to established policies and procedures within the banking center.

    Assumes responsibility for maintaining proper cash controls.

    • Ensures that all banking center transactions are balanced at the close of each day.
    • Oversees individual accountability for the handling of cash and assists Tellers in resolving balancing problems.
    • Controls and handles daily deposits in accordance with established policies and procedures.
    • Periodically verifies cash in possession of Tellers and cash on the premises. 

    Effectively supervises banking center staff, ensuring optimal performance.

    • Provides leadership through effective objective setting and communication.
    • Directly supervises lobby and teller staff. Ensures that high quality work and efficiency in operations are maintained.
    • Determines work methods and flow through assigning, directing, coordinating, and reviewing tasks.
    • Conducts regular meetings with banking center employees to inform and train.  Discusses areas needing improvement and changes in procedure.
    • Ensures that personnel are well trained in all phases of their respective jobs.  Completes orientation of new employees in overall banking center procedures.  Performs cross training as necessary.  Conducts security training.
    • Ensures that personnel are effective and optimally used.
    • Tracks individual progress and conducts performance appraisals. Formulates and implements corrective actions as needed.  Recommends promotions for associates as appropriate.  Provides leadership training to associates seeking management opportunities.
    • Approves all sick leave, vacation, overtime, and time sheets for each banking center associate.   Keeps accurate payroll and attendance records.

    Assumes responsibility for establishing and maintaining effective, professional business relations with customers.

    • Ensures that customer’s' requests and questions are promptly resolved. Handles customer’s complaints.
    • Ensures that customers are informed of Bank services and policies.  Counsels customers regarding their financial needs and services requested.
    • Ensures that the Bank's quality reputation is maintained and projected. 

    Assumes responsibility for the effective administration of banking center functions.

    • Ensures that banking center operations are well coordinated. 
    • Insure deposit growth of the bank.
    • Establish sales goals/incentives to coincide with goals of the bank.
    • Direct, coach and lead staff’s participation in sales goals and incentive plans.
    • Manages and oversees expenses.  Pursues cost-saving measures.
    • Continually seeks ways to improve banking center operations and productivity to meet established goals.
    • Prepares periodic banking center activity reports and makes recommendations to management for improvements.
    • Ensures that proper maintenance and general housekeeping of the building, grounds, work areas, desks, and equipment is carried out, including snow and ice removal.
    • Ensures that adequate supplies, forms, and equipment are available for personnel.
    • Institutes prudent safety measures.
    • Keeps management informed of banking center activities, progress toward established objectives, and of any significant problems.  Requests assistance when necessary.

    Assumes responsibility for related functions as required or assigned.

    • Fills in and performs duties in banking center positions as needed.
    • Attends assigned training sessions and stays current on new operational procedures

Abilene is located in northeastern Taylor County. The city limits extend north into Jones County. Interstate 20 leads east 149 miles (240 km) to Fort Worth and west 148 miles (238 km) to Midland. Three U.S. highways pass through the city. US 83 runs west of the city center, leading north 24 miles (39 km) to Anson and south 55 miles (89 km) to Ballinger. US 84 runs with US 83 through the southwest part of the city but leads southeast 52 miles (84 km) to Coleman and west with I-20 40 miles (64 km) to Sweetwater.
